Ticket: Drift in relevance tuning — Brindlesearch

Staging and prod have diverged on ranking weights again; someone hand-tuned prod during the Fernvale demo and never backported. Synonym boosts and recency decay now differ, so tuning notes written against staging are misleading. Treat the repo as canonical, not the hosts. Before touching anything, compare against the values prod is actually running, reproduced below.

config for faduf-yahap:
[lamvan]
team = rusael
access_code = ac_ac22dc
owner = druius.istdor
host = lamvan.novacio.example
port = 8443
peer = soreth.xolmario.corp
salt = 0768e68d
pin = 8310

Lattice Timetabler is our school timetable solver; it ingests room inventories and teacher availability, then emits conflict-free schedules per term. Most escalations involve solver timeouts, which you can reproduce locally. First, clone the support sandbox and copy `env.sample` to `.env`. Set `SOLVER_REGION=calden-west` and `MAX_ITERATIONS=5000` exactly as shown, since other values desync from production. The sandbox also needs the scheduler API credential, which belongs on the very next line of the file.

env line for hawif-yahog: ARCHIVE_KEY3=8c9

## Artifact Signing — SDK Parity Notes (Weekly Sync)

Kestrel SDK for Android reached parity with the Swift client this sprint: offline queueing, batched telemetry, and retry semantics now match. Both SDKs ship as signed artifacts from the same pipeline. Remaining gap: background sync throttling, targeted next sprint. Verify both release bundles before tagging. Both artifacts validate against the shared signing key below.

signing key of kawig-fafog = bky19_6Fypv1qws7J8qJtaYjX